Transaction 858f690942e3395d9ca210c7c658ba2bc7514e6adadc33fa5777947f28658278
1 Input
1 Output
-
858f690942e3395d9ca210c7c658ba2bc7514e6adadc33fa5777947f28658278:0
- value
- 284890
- script pubkey
- OP_0 OP_PUSHBYTES_20 961cfdd89506bad50c3992f21d6db250b2ea9da8
- address
- bc1qjcw0mky4q6ad2rpejtep6mdj2zew48dgmeqsqx